What are the most important historical places and other sights to visit in Cork?
Cork is notable for landmarks like Cork Opera House, St. Patrick’s Bridge, and Elizabeth Fort. Known for its live music scene, cultural venues include Cork City Gaol, Triskel Arts Centre, and Everyman Palace Theatre. A couple of additional sights to add to your agenda are St. Patrick’s Street and Oliver Plunkett Street.
What is a historic hotel like in Cork?
By booking a historic hotel, guests can enjoy a vacation someplace that has an officially recognized national historic designation. A stately home, palace or even a lodge, old police station, or skyscraper can be transformed into a historic hotel as long as it’s a place of special interest. Traditional architecture and period features are often preserved in the communal spaces and guestrooms of such hotels in Cork, bringing the history to life.
What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
“Heritage hotel” is more common in Asia and Europe, wheareas the term “historic hotel” is more commonly used in the U.S. overall though the terms are similar. The architecture and building of a historic hotel is generally the most important aspect. For a heritage hotel, often it’s the cultural value along with how it inspired the community.
